| Index: chrome/browser/ui/android/toolbar/toolbar_model_android.cc
|
| diff --git a/chrome/browser/ui/android/toolbar/toolbar_model_android.cc b/chrome/browser/ui/android/toolbar/toolbar_model_android.cc
|
| index 2ce0ed4cd0f0c7d538885c55fec6fd92ab098e38..a0a963a4b50b68fbb0b81eb83afc272492d73a3c 100644
|
| --- a/chrome/browser/ui/android/toolbar/toolbar_model_android.cc
|
| +++ b/chrome/browser/ui/android/toolbar/toolbar_model_android.cc
|
| @@ -50,6 +50,7 @@ jboolean ToolbarModelAndroid::WouldReplaceURL(JNIEnv* env, jobject obj) {
|
| }
|
|
|
| content::WebContents* ToolbarModelAndroid::GetActiveWebContents() const {
|
| +#if !defined(USE_AURA)
|
| JNIEnv* env = base::android::AttachCurrentThread();
|
| ScopedJavaLocalRef<jobject> jdelegate = weak_java_delegate_.get(env);
|
| if (!jdelegate.obj())
|
| @@ -57,6 +58,9 @@ content::WebContents* ToolbarModelAndroid::GetActiveWebContents() const {
|
| ScopedJavaLocalRef<jobject> jweb_contents =
|
| Java_ToolbarModelDelegate_getActiveWebContents(env, jdelegate.obj());
|
| return content::WebContents::FromJavaWebContents(jweb_contents.obj());
|
| +#else
|
| + return NULL;
|
| +#endif
|
| }
|
|
|
| // static
|
| @@ -81,6 +85,7 @@ jlong Init(JNIEnv* env, jobject obj, jobject delegate) {
|
| jboolean IsDeprecatedSHA1Present(JNIEnv* env,
|
| jclass jcaller,
|
| jobject jweb_contents) {
|
| +#if !defined(USE_AURA)
|
| content::WebContents* web_contents =
|
| content::WebContents::FromJavaWebContents(jweb_contents);
|
| DCHECK(web_contents);
|
| @@ -103,4 +108,7 @@ jboolean IsDeprecatedSHA1Present(JNIEnv* env,
|
| }
|
| }
|
| return false;
|
| +#else
|
| + return false;
|
| +#endif
|
| }
|
|
|